Hi Rafael,
"Rafael J. Wysocki" <rafael@kernel.org> writes:
> I think that it would make sense to test at least one branch from the
> linux-pm.git tree (for success) before the commits from there go into
> linux-next, so I'm wondering if the "testing" branch:
>
> git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/rafael/linux-pm.git testing
>
> can be added to the list of branches monitored by kernelci?
Yes.
There are few options when adding a new tree. We have a set of
questions in the form of a github issue template. If you don't mind
could you select "New kernel branch" from here:
https://github.com/kernelci/kernelci-core/issues/new/choose
fill out that template answering the few questions. From there, we can
add your tree.
